Roshi Joan Halifax

Roshi Joan Halifax, founder and abbot of Upaya Zen Center in her teachings she speaks to Buddhists and non-followers alike on such universal topics as compassion, suffering, and what it is to be human. Influenced by early experiences as an anthropologist-world traveler, passionate end-of-life pioneer, and her work in social and ecological activism, she eloquently teaches the interwoven nature of engaged Buddhism and contemplative practice. She encourages a wholistic approach to life and training the mind, “that we may transform both personal and social suffering into compassion and wisdom.” Roshi Joan’s personal practice includes creative expression through photography, brush painting, and haiku as explorations in “beingness” and joy. As Founder, Abbot, and Head Teacher of Upaya, her vision for the Zen Center embraces comprehensive Buddhist studies, meditation, service, dharma art, and environmental action as integrated paths cultivating peace and interconnectedness. Love Serve Remember Foundation

Established to preserve and continue the teachings of Neem Karoli Baba and Ram Dass, the Love Serve Remember Foundation facilitates these teachings through online courses, blog content, films, podcasts, social network channels, and collaborative projects with conscious artists and musicians. This foundation plays a pivotal role in ensuring that Ram Dass's message of unconditional love and service remains accessible to future generations.

Krishna Das

Known as the "Rockstar of Yoga" Although I call him "Opener of Hearts" Krishna Das has brought Kirtan to Western audiences like no other artist. His deep, resonant voice and soulful melodies create a space of deep devotion and healing. A disciple of Neem Karoli Baba, Krishna Das infuses traditional Sanskrit chants with modern Western instrumentation, making them accessible to all. His Grammy-nominated album Live Ananda is one of the most celebrated Kirtan recordings. Jai Uttal

Jai Uttal is a pioneer in world devotional music, blending Bhakti Yoga chanting with reggae, jazz, and folk influences. As a student of Ali Akbar Khan, Jai brings a fusion of Indian classical elements with Western rhythms, creating an eclectic and deeply spiritual sound. His albums Beggars and Saints and Shiva Station showcase his innovative, heartfelt approach to devotional music. With a career spanning decades, Jai’s music has touched the hearts of spiritual seekers across the world, fostering a sense of joy and unity through call-and-response chanting. Sadhguru

Jagadish "Jaggi" Vasudev, also known as Sadhguru, is an Indian guru and founder of the Isha Foundation, based in Coimbatore, India. The foundation, established in 1992, operates an ashram and yoga center that carries out educational and spiritual activities. Sadhguru has been teaching yoga since 1982.
